$q$-analogues of $\pi$-formulas due to Ramanujan and Guillera

John Campbell

Résumé

The first known $q$-analogues for any of the $17$ formulas for $\frac{1}{\pi}$ due to Ramanujan were introduced in 2018 by Guo and Liu (J Difference Equ Appl 29:505--513, 2018), via the $q$-Wilf--Zeilberger method. Through a ``normalization'' technique based on the $q$-polynomial coefficients involved in first-order difference equations obtained from the $q$-version of Zeilberger's algorithm, we introduce $q$-WZ pairs that extend WZ pairs introduced by Guillera (Adv in Appl Math 29:599--603, 2002). We apply our $q$-WZ pairs to introduce and prove $q$-analogues of two of Ramanujan's series for $\frac{1}{\pi}$ and $q$-analogues of Guillera's first two series for $\frac{1}{\pi^2}$. We also apply our normalization method to further extend Guillera's WZ pairs by introducing hypergeometric expansions for $\frac{1}{\pi^2}$.
